SAP CTO Juergen Muller faces sexual harassment probe: Here's what the company has to say

A probe has been initiated against SAP SE’s CTO Juergen Muller by the German prosecutors in connection with alleged sexual harassment case. Mueller has already stepped down from the post of CTO. He accepted his wrongdoing and made a statement in this regard which was issued by the SAP.  

The company did not divulge much about what exactly happened at the event but in a statement Muller confirmed that he is leaving the company following the incident at an event.  

“I want to address an incident at a past company event where my behaviour was inappropriate. I regret being inconsiderate and sincerely apologise to everyone affected. I recognize my behaviour at that moment did not reflect our values at SAP. I take full responsibility and believe stepping down is best for the company. I wish the team continued success, ” Muller said in a statement. 

SAP will provide full cooperation in the probe, the company said in a released statement to Bloomberg.

Muller had joined the company in 2013 and became the company’s CTO in 2019. The company had extended his contract in April till the end of 2027. 

In the month of August, chief marketing officer Julia White and chief revenue officer Scott Russell already left SAP.
